Transaction 8e95e62484a1961863a9695d2d5b71b6d5118e739ff2fd11b99fae478c868807
1 Input
1 Output
-
8e95e62484a1961863a9695d2d5b71b6d5118e739ff2fd11b99fae478c868807:0
- value
- 38692
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 404ac975a303537d53a06e85db2e7414541b1347 OP_EQUAL
- address
- 37Yxm7JB6Xqs5caWoPv3GgAUCtsADXgYf8